Transaction 5691a26bc376048dcc26b69bf99641caa5a387867c41917082ca468db969b22b

1 Input
2 Outputs
  • 5691a26bc376048dcc26b69bf99641caa5a387867c41917082ca468db969b22b:0
  • value  51191416
    address  3CRXkcJZkqJTuvquCsJwBNEPYunrVSybKL
  • 5691a26bc376048dcc26b69bf99641caa5a387867c41917082ca468db969b22b:1
  • value  189643
    address  33MhXFUr6UxHhXgRNRSuY5sggAr5Pc6Zad